This course is about the basic operations of MYOB bookkeeping software. It covers the skills and knowledge required to post to the general ledger, create supplier and customer cards, create and input inventory, receive goods, process sales, and prepare bank deposit documentation. You will maintain accounts payable and accounts receivable records, including processing payments to creditors and handling overdue accounts receivable (ie debt collecting).
